Cornwall Hospice Care provides end of life specialist care at their two Hospices, Mount Edgcumbe in St Austell and St Julia's in Hayle. For over 40 years this care has been provided largely with the support of people like you who donate to keep their 20 beds open. Every £20 we raise will fund an hour of nursing care.

About the charity

Cornwall Hospice Care provides support and end of life care throughout Cornwall, for patients, their families and carers, in our two hospices - St Julia’s in Hayle and Mount Edgcumbe in St Austell, in hospitals and in the community. Find out more at www.cornwallhospicecare.co.uk
